On Monday I mentioned having read and signed the Manhattan
Declaration. It’s a well-written document that helps resource believers in the
critical conversation going on in our nation today. However, there’s one thing
we must never forget, our message is not about Moralism. Our message is to
forever be the Gospel. Jesus took the place of punishment I deserved on that
cross. He took my evil self-centered nature of sin upon Himself and underwent
the most excruciating death so God could forgive my sin. In that great exchange
I was given the righteousness of Christ (Colossians 2:13-14; 2 Cor 5:21).
Halleluiah! It’s an amazing story that should evoke humility and gratitude in
the heart of everyone who believes. This is Christianity’s Declaration.
I truly appreciate all that has been written in the
Manhattan Declaration and that it is written with respect, humility, conviction
and resolve. It’s sad the MD had to be written for this country at this time but I’m
grateful for the opportunity to have signed such a document.
